This place in Tibet was divided into two major tribes in the 7th century AD and before the 7th century AD, one was called Xiangxiong and the other was called Tubo .

A famous politician appeared in the 7th century, which was Songtsen Gampo . As the leader of the Tubo tribe, Songtsen Gampo made Tubo stronger. When Songtsen Gampo was the king of Tubo, the Bon religion was powerful, and the Tubo king was actually undermined by the Bon religion organization because the Bon religion organization restricted the real power of the Tubo king, that is, the royal power. Any directive must be approved by the Bon Church Organization, which has greatly restricted Songtsen Gampo and was extremely dissatisfied.

So he introduced Buddhism through two marriages, and along the way he married Princess Wencheng from China, a large number of Buddhist statues and Buddhist scriptures were packed together as dowries and followed the princess into Tubo, thus bringing into Chinese Buddhism. Through Nepal , I married another princess called 1 zizun princess , and brought it to Indian Buddhism.

Songtsen Gampo built Jokhang Temple and Xiaozhao Temple for the two princesses in Lhasa to worship the Buddha statues and Buddhist scriptures brought by them. From then on, Buddhism was promoted within the Tubo people. The original purpose was to resist the interference of Bon religion on the regime. Later, Buddhism gradually spread and recognized it in Tubo, and Songtsen Gampo gradually grasped the real power and unified Tibet.
